Q: Is 478,278 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 478,278 is a composite number.

Why is 478,278 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 478,278 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 17 18 27 34 51 54 102 153 306 459 521 918 1,042 1,563 3,126 4,689 8,857 9,378 14,067 17,714 26,571 28,134 53,142 79,713 159,426 239,139 and 478,278, with no remainder.

Since 478,278 cannot be divided by just 1 and 478,278, it is a composite number.
